FS 1997 Mercedes C280
Up for sale is my beloved 1997 Mercedes c280 (w202) in brilliant Silver. It is one of the cleanest cars out on the market and to be honest has been cared for immensely. I absolutely love this car but it is time to let it go. It's got a clean title with 103,XXX original miles. It is my daily driver and gets great gas mileage. It's a very fun car to drive and has been well maintained. I'm very cautious and to the point that people think I have a paranoia over the well-being of the car. The car has always been garaged and is just immaculate.
Recent Maintenances:
-Brake Flush
-Steering Column Replacement
-Door Brake Replacement
-New Hankook Evo Ventus v12 tires all around bought in December
-Just passed smog test
It has the following upgrades:
-Renntech Performance Camshaft
-Brabus Monoblock IV
-H&R lowering springs
-Bilstein Shocks
-Lorinser Strut Brace
-Pioneer AVIC N1 Navi/DVD player
-JBL full speaker system
-Alpine MRD-F752 Amp
-JL Audio Sub bulbs
-Custom iPod Support Dock and bracket
-Brabus Front Bumper
-Brabus Brabus Sideskirts
-Brabus Rear Bumper
-Mercedes w202 LED Rear Spoiler
-Brabus badging (sides, hood, trunk, logo)
-Wheel Locks
-Brabus rear muffler
-Brabus Doorsills
-Brabus Accelerator, Brake, Park Brake, Left foot rest
-Brabus Shift knob and Shift Plate
-Phillips HID Conversion + 5k HID lowbeam headlights
-Phillips HID Conversion + 5k HID foglights
-Clear corners headlights
-Hella Smoked Tailights
